The rain we are currently receiving will begin to transition to snow later this afternoon and into this evening. Ponding or high water may become an issue for some roads that are prone to flooding during periods of heavy rain. Since this may lead to hazardous driving conditions an "Advisory Level" travel advisory has been implemented. An "Advisory Level" travel advisory is the lowest level of local travel advisories it means that routine travel or activities may be restricted in areas because of a hazardous situation, and individuals should use caution or avoid those areas.
